Should Mylot Email Users That Are Not Here From A Very Long Time?

I have experienced this few of the websites I have joined although these were not earning or chatting websites but I think many websites have this automatic system where they email users who are not active on the website from long which are like a reminder to the user. Although am not sure if it'll bring the users back but won't be a bad option because I see some of the users that back a come back do mention that they saw a notification email from mylot and that pushed them back. Do you Believe it'll be a good option if mylot can send an email to users who are not here from few months?

17 Aug 20
Servers only see a load when someone is actually using them, so reducing the number of entries in a database has no effect on the load. There is provision in the Terms for deactivating accounts if they have been inactive for 6 months but it's something which we have never implemented in the 14 years we've been here.
